October 18, 2021 NHTSA CAMPAIGN NUMBER: 21V816000
Unintended Conveyor Movement/Crushing Hazard
Unintentional activation of the switch box can advance the conveyor, presenting a crushing hazard between the conveyor and hopper, and increasing the risk of injury or death.
NHTSA Campaign Number: 21V816
Manufacturer Schwarze Industries, Inc.
Components EQUIPMENT
Potential Number of Units Affected 547
Summary
Schwarze Industries, Inc. (Schwarze) is recalling certain 2012-2020 Avalanche M6TE, M6SE, and M6SE CNG street sweepers. The outside switch box that controls the position of the conveyor may activate unintentionally while the vehicle is running.
Remedy
Dealers will install a kit containing an outside switch guard and two crushing hazard warning decals,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ed on November 23, 2021. Owners may contact Schwarze’s customer service at 1-800-879-7934.

Recall Remedy Service Bulletin
October 2021
M6 Avalanche Outside Switch Guard & Warning Decals
Safety Recall
21V-816
Avalanche M6TE, M6SE & M6SE CNG Models
This Switch Guard/DANGER/WARNING decal kit has been developed to prevent unintended activation of the outside controls and to warn all persons to remain clear of the area between the hopper and conveyor of energized sweepers.
Note: Always shut off all engines, deactivate equipment, and remove keys anytime inspecting or servicing the sweeper. Never step on the switch control box or switch guard under any circumstances.
Updates to Outside Controls: Kit (204Z16)
- Addition of Switch Guard (651326) to the face of Switch Control Box as described on page 2 of this bulletin.
- Addition of WARNING decal with part number (68916) to the top of Switch Control Box as shown on page 2 of this bulletin.
Updates to Each Side of Conveyor Opening on Hopper:
- Addition of two (2) DANGER decals with part number (68915), one (1) decal on each side of conveyor opening on hopper as shown on pages 3 and 4 of this bulletin.
Switch Guard Installation and WARNING Decal Placement
- Remove (4) four plastic fasteners from front of Switch Control Box’s (4) corner holes.
- Using a 3/16” drill bit, open up pass through holes in (4) corner holes, from the back.
- Insert (4) 10-24 x 3-1/2” socket cap screws into the (4) corner holes, from the back.
- Place Switch Guard (651326) in place over (4) bolts with flat washers, add hex lock nuts and tighten using a 3/8” socket and 5/32” Allen and 5/32” Allen wrench.
- Clean top surface of Switch Control Clean top surface of Switch Control Box.
- Place WARNING decal with part number (68916) on top of Switch Control Box as shown Box as shown below.
Place WARNING Decal Part Number 68916 Here on top of Switch Control Box
Switch Guard 651326
DANGER Decal Placement
- Clean area where decals will be placed.
- Place (2) two DANGER decals with part number 68915, (1) one decal on each side of conveyor opening on hopper as shown.

To: All Schwarze-affiliated Dealers
Subject: Notification of Safety Recall 21V-816, New Vehicle Hold
MYs 2012 – 2020 Avalanche M6TE, M6SE, and M6SE CNG
Outside Switch Box
REASON FOR THIS SAFETY RECALL:
On October 1 8, Schwarze Industries, Inc., filed a Defect Information Report with the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A) informing the agency that in certain Avalanche M6 sweepers, the outside switch box, from which the operator can control the position of the conveyor, can be activated unintentionally when the vehicle is running. If the vehicle operator has not completed lock out/tag out procedures and not installed the conveyor safety pins to keep the retracted conveyor in place, but enters the area between the hopper and the conveyor, the operator can unintentionally activate the switch that advances the conveyor, thereby pinning the operator between the hopper and the conveyor. This presents a crushing hazard, increasing the risk of serious injury or death.
AFFECTED VEHICLES:
Make and Model | Model Years | Number of vehicles | Production Period |
Avalanche M6TE, M6SE, and M6SE CNG | 2012 – 2020 | 547 | October 26, 2012 – December 11, 2020 |
REMEDY:
Remedy parts are available. Dealers will install an Outside Switch Guard and two crushing hazard Warning Decals. This service must be performed on all affected vehicles at no charge to the vehicle owner. Attached please find the service procedure for completing this repair. The repair takes about 30 minutes to complete.
REIMBURSENT:
Schwarze will provide the remedy kit to dealers at no charge and will reimburse dealers directly for performing this remedy.
OWNER LETTER MAILING DATE:
Schwarze will notify owners of this safety recall by December 17, 2021.
CUSTOMER CONTACTS:
Dealers should repair any Avalanche M6 sweeper covered by this safety recall that arrives at their dealerships, whether or not the owner has received a safety recall letter. The Schwarze Warranty Department (at 800-879-7934 or warranty@schwarze.com) is available to support you in executing a customer-friendly process for remedying these vehicles.
NEW VEHICLES IN DEALER NVENTORY:
Schwarze does not believe there are any covered vehicles in dealers’ inventory. However, it is a violation of Federal law for a dealer to deliver a new motor vehicle or any new or used item of motor vehicle equipment (including a tire) covered by this notification under a sale or lease until the defect is remedied. Violation of this requirement by a dealer could result in a civil penalty against the dealer of up to $22,723 per vehicle. Accordingly, you must remedy covered vehicles in your new vehicle inventory before delivery.
In addition, we request that you remedy before delivery into commerce under a sale or lease any covered pre-owned vehicles in your inventory

Chronology :
On September 7, 2017, Schwarze learned of a fatality involving an M6 sweeper. A Schwarze employee’s initial inspection that day and Schwarze’s further investigation did not identify any malfunction in the vehicle.
On August 10, 2020, Schwarze learned of a fatality involving an M6 sweeper.
On August 20, 2020, Schwarze attended an inspection of the vehicle.
On September 22, 2020, Schwarze produced an initial design of a switch box guard.
On November 3, 2020, Schwarz produced the final design of the switch box guard.
On November 10, 2020, Schwarze participated in a follow-up vehicle inspection.
On December 15, 2020, Schwarze began installing the new switch box guard and crushing hazard warning decals on all M6 sweepers and began retrofitting existing units (manufactured in 2012 and thereafter) with the switch guard box and crushing hazard warning decals.
On September 10 and October 8, 2021, Schwarze met with NHTSA on the 2017 and 2020 sweeper incidents.
On October 8, 2021, Schwarze decided to conduct a voluntary safety recall to install the switch guard box and crushing hazard warning decals on the remainder of the affected M6 sweeper population. As of October 8, 2021, Schwarze is aware of no warranty claims, no field or service reports, and no injuries related to this issue.

General Plan for Reimbursement of Pre-Notification Remedy Costs In accordance with the requirements of 49 CFR §§ 573.6, 573.13 and 577.11, Alamo Group Inc., hereby submits to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ration the required information for Alamo Group’s general plan to reimburse owners and purchasers for costs incurred for remedies in advance of notification of a safety-related defect or noncompliance with Federal motor vehicle safety standards under 49 CFR 573.6. Alamo Group will implement this plan, in accordance with 49 CFR 573.13(k). 1. Terms of Reimbursement: Alamo Group will reimburse owners for costs of pre-notification remedies, subject to the following terms: a. Excluded from reimbursement are: i. Any costs incurred during the period in which an original or extended warranty from Alamo Group would have provided for a free repair of the problem identified in the recall, in accordance with 49 CFR 573.13(d)(1). ii. Any instances where, in accordance with 49 CFR 573.13(d)(2), the pre-notification remedy: I. was not of the same type as the recall remedy; II. did not address the defect or noncompliance that led to the recall or a manifestation of the defect or noncompliance, or III. was not reasonably necessary to correct the defect or noncompliance that led to the recall or a manifestation of the defect or noncompliance; and iii. Any instance where, in accordance with 49 CFR 573.13(d)(4), the claimant did not submit adequate documentation to Alamo Group at the address listed under b, below. b. Claimants should mail reimbursement claims to the following address: Alamo Group Inc., Attn: Andrew Sefzik, 1627 E. Walnut, Seguin, Texas 78155 c. Alamo Group will act upon any adequate and properly submitted request for reimbursement within 60 days of its receipt, including notifying of any denial of claim or any incomplete claim and opportunity to resubmit, in accordance with 49 CFR 573.13(g). d. Reimbursement shall be in the form of a check or cash from Alamo Group or a designated dealer or facility. e. In accordance with 49 CFR 573.13(n), this reimbursement plan does not apply if a motor vehicle was bought by the first purchaser more than 10 calendar years before Alamo Group’s notification to NHTSA of a defect or noncompliance in accordance with 49 CFR 573.6 or NHTSA’s order determining a safety related defect or noncompliance exists in Alamo Group’s products under 49 USC 31108(b). 2. Documentation Required The following documentation must be submitted to Alamo Group in support of any request for reimbursement of pre-notification remedy costs, in accordance with 49 CFR 573.13(d)(4): a. Name and address of the claimant; b. Identification of the vehicle by make, model, model year, and vehicle identification number; c. Identification of the recall by NHTSA recall number; d. Identification of the owner or purchaser of the recalled motor vehicle at the time the pre-notification remedy was obtained; e. A receipt for the pre-notification or remedy, either an original or a copy, and indicating that the repair addressed the defect leading to the recall, in accordance with 49 CFR 573.13(d)(4)(v); and f. If the remedy was obtained at a time when the vehicle could have been repaired or replaced at no charge under Alamo Group’s original or extended warranty program, documentation indicating that the Alamo Group dealer or authorized facility either refused to remedy the problem addressed by the recall under warranty or that the warranty repair did not correct the problem addressed by the recall 3. Amount of Costs to be Reimbursed: The amount of reimbursement shall be not less than the lesser of (1) the amount paid by the owner for the remedy, or (2) the cost of remedy parts, associated labor, and, without limit, miscellaneous fees such as disposal of waste and taxes. 4. Period for Reimbursement: In accordance with 49 CFR 573.13(c), Alamo Group will adhere to the following beginning and end dates for the reimbursement period under this plan: a. Beginning Date: i. For a noncompliance, the reimbursement period will start no later than the date of the first test or observation indicating a noncompliance may exist. ii. For a defect determination resulting from a NHTSA Engineering Analysis, the reimbursement period will start no later than the date the Engineering Analysis was opened, or one year before the date of Alamo Group’s notification of a defect to NHTSA under 49 CFR 573.6, whichever is earlier. iii. For all other defect determinations, the reimbursement period will start no later than one year before the date of Alamo Group’s notification of a defect to NHTSA under 49 CFR 573.6. b. Ending Date: The reimbursement period will end no earlier than 10 calendar days after the date on which Alamo Group mailed the last owner notification letter pursuant to 49 CFR Part 577. 5. Additional Terms of the Plan: a. Alamo Group will make this reimbursement plan available to the public upon request. b. Any disputes of the denial of a claim for reimbursement shall be resolved between the claimant and Alamo Group, and NHTSA will not mediate or resolve any such disputes. c. This plan shall not apply to recalls based solely on noncompliant or defective labels. d. Nothing in this plan requires Alamo Group to provide reimbursement in connection with a fraudulent claim for reimbursement.
